Transaction a28869d4a3fb3f1da43307a1a771113c78f7ccdab05cbe683fa33d49f4d80cea

1 Input
2 Outputs
  • a28869d4a3fb3f1da43307a1a771113c78f7ccdab05cbe683fa33d49f4d80cea:0
  • value  7562600
    address  3HrsSxmEhkfTPQmgbiXvprcLNwLfNVpcnX
  • a28869d4a3fb3f1da43307a1a771113c78f7ccdab05cbe683fa33d49f4d80cea:1
  • value  26430422
    address  13M4vhydeXJUiDnWsXavnnm2hHRTLr9jhX